WHAT ARE THE MAIN ADVANTAGES OF DIN 69893 (ISO 12164) HSK-A TOOL HOLDERS?

HSK toolholders offer several advantages in CNC machining operations. Their hollow shank taper design provides enhanced rigidity, stability, and accuracy. The clamping force distribution is improved, minimizing tool runout and vibration. This results in better surface finish, longer tool life, and reduced tool changeover time. HSK-A tool holders are suitable for high-speed machining, providing excellent precision and repeatability. Overall, hsk tool holder designs contribute to improved performance, productivity, and cost-effectiveness in CNC machining applications.

WHAT ARE BENEFITS OF USING DIN69893 (ISO12164-1)-HSK-T TOOL HOLDERS

There are several benefits of using DIN69893 (ISO12164-1)-HSK-T tool holders in machining operations.

 

Enhanced Tool Rigidity: HSK-T tool holders provide excellent tool stiffness, minimizing tool deflection and improving cutting accuracy and surface finish.

 

Improved Tool Change Efficiency: The patented HSK-T design enables fast and reliable tool changes, reducing downtime and increasing productivity.

 

High-Speed Capability: HSK-T tool holders are specifically designed for high-speed machining applications, ensuring stable and precise performance even at elevated speeds.

 

Superior Tool Balance: The balanced design of HSK-T tool holders reduces vibration during cutting, resulting in extended tool life and reduced wear on the spindle and bearings.

 

Wide Compatibility: HSK-T tool holders adhere to international standards, allowing for seamless integration with various machine tools and tooling systems.

 

HOW DO I CHOOSE THE RIGHT SIZE OF DIN69893 (ISO12164-1)-HSK-T TOOL HOLDERS FOR MY MACHINE?

To choose the right size of DIN69893 (ISO12164-1)-HSK-T tool holders for your machine, consider the following factors:

 

Machine Spindle: Check the specifications of your machine's spindle, including the taper size and spindle cone angle. Ensure that the HSK-T tool holder you select is compatible with your machine's spindle.

 

Tool Diameter: Determine the maximum tool diameter you plan to use. Select an HSK-T tool holder with a shank size that matches or slightly exceeds the diameter of your largest tool.

 

Tool Length: Consider the length of your tools and choose an HSK-T tool holder with an appropriate gauge length to accommodate your tool's length.

 

Cutting Applications: If you primarily perform heavy-duty cutting operations, opt for larger-sized HSK-T tool holders to provide added rigidity.

 

Always consult the manufacturer's recommendations and seek professional assistance if necessary to ensure the correct selection of HSK-T tool holders for your specific machine requirements.

WHAT ARE THE ADVANTAGES OF USING DIN69880-VDI TOOL HOLDERS?

The main advantage of DIN69880 VDI 50 tool holders is the ability to quickly and easily change tools, reducing machine downtime and increasing productivity. VDI tool holders also offer better tool repeatability and accuracy, which leads to improved part quality and reduced scrap.

 

WHAT TYPES OF CUTTING TOOLS CAN BE USED WITH DIN69880-VDI TOOL HOLDERS?

DIN 69880 VDI tool holders are designed to hold a variety of cutting tools, including drills, boring tools, threading tools, milling cutters, and more. The cartridges can be easily swapped out to accommodate different tool sizes and shapes.

DIN69880-VDI COOLANT TOOL HOLDERS

 DIN69880-VDI COOLANT TOOL HOLDERS

DIN69880-VDI through coolant tool holders are specifically designed to provide efficient coolant delivery to the cutting tool during machining operations. These tool holders feature internal channels that allow coolant to flow directly to the cutting edge, improving chip evacuation, tool life, and overall machining performance.

WHAT ARE BENEFITS OF USING DIN69880-VDI COOLANT TOOL HOLDERS?

The DIN69880-VDI coolant tool holders offer several benefits, including:

 

1. Efficient chip evacuation: The coolant delivery system in these tool holders allows for effective chip evacuation, reducing the risk of chip buildup and improving overall machining performance.

 

2. Temperature control: The coolant helps dissipate heat generated during cutting, preventing excessive tool temperature and prolonging tool life.

 

3. Improved cutting performance: The consistent flow of coolant aids in lubrication, reducing friction and wear on the cutting tool. This leads to improved surface finish, accuracy, and tool longevity.

 

4. Enhanced productivity: Coolant tool holders minimize downtime by reducing tool change intervals and allowing for longer uninterrupted machining runs.

 

5. Cost savings: The use of coolant helps prevent tool damage and breakage, resulting in cost savings on tool replacement and maintenance.
